網(wǎng)站制作的技術(shù)要求是一個(gè)綜合性的問題,涉及到多個(gè)方面。下面我將從設(shè)計(jì)、前端開發(fā)、后端開發(fā)和性能優(yōu)化四個(gè)方面來回答這個(gè)問題。
首先,設(shè)計(jì)方面。網(wǎng)站制作的技術(shù)要求中,設(shè)計(jì)是非常重要的一環(huán)。一個(gè)好的設(shè)計(jì)可以吸引用戶的注意力,提升用戶體驗(yàn)。設(shè)計(jì)師需要具備良好的審美觀和創(chuàng)造力,能夠根據(jù)客戶需求和用戶群體特點(diǎn)設(shè)計(jì)出符合用戶期望的界面。同時(shí),設(shè)計(jì)師還需要了解網(wǎng)站的可用性原則,保證用戶界面的易用性和用戶體驗(yàn)的良好性。
其次,前端開發(fā)方面。前端開發(fā)是指將設(shè)計(jì)師設(shè)計(jì)的界面轉(zhuǎn)化為網(wǎng)頁。前端開發(fā)需要掌握HTML、CSS和JavaScript等技術(shù),能夠?qū)㈧o態(tài)的設(shè)計(jì)圖轉(zhuǎn)化為動(dòng)態(tài)的網(wǎng)頁。在前端開發(fā)中,需要注意網(wǎng)頁的響應(yīng)式設(shè)計(jì),以適應(yīng)不同設(shè)備和屏幕尺寸的訪問。
然后,后端開發(fā)方面。后端開發(fā)是指處理網(wǎng)站的邏輯和數(shù)據(jù)存儲(chǔ)的部分。后端開發(fā)需要掌握至少一門后端編程語言,如PHP、Python或Java等。同時(shí),后端開發(fā)還需要了解數(shù)據(jù)庫的使用,能夠設(shè)計(jì)和管理數(shù)據(jù)庫,實(shí)現(xiàn)網(wǎng)站數(shù)據(jù)的存儲(chǔ)和查詢等功能。此外,后端開發(fā)還需要保證網(wǎng)站的安全性,防止惡意攻擊和數(shù)據(jù)泄露。
最后,性能優(yōu)化方面。一個(gè)好的網(wǎng)站不僅僅要有良好的設(shè)計(jì)和功能,還需要具備較快的加載速度和良好的穩(wěn)定性。為了提升網(wǎng)站的性能,可以采用壓縮CSS和JavaScript文件、使用瀏覽器緩存、優(yōu)化數(shù)據(jù)庫查詢等手段。此外,還可以使用CDN(內(nèi)容分發(fā)網(wǎng)絡(luò))來加速網(wǎng)站的訪問速度,將靜態(tài)資源分發(fā)到全球各地的服務(wù)器上,減少用戶的訪問延遲。
綜上所述,網(wǎng)站制作的技術(shù)要求包括設(shè)計(jì)、前端開發(fā)、后端開發(fā)和性能優(yōu)化等多個(gè)方面。設(shè)計(jì)師需要具備良好的審美觀和創(chuàng)造力,前端開發(fā)需要掌握HTML、CSS和JavaScript等技術(shù),后端開發(fā)需要掌握后端編程語言和數(shù)據(jù)庫的使用,性能優(yōu)化需要采取一系列措施來提升網(wǎng)站的加載速度和穩(wěn)定性。這些要求共同構(gòu)成了一個(gè)優(yōu)秀網(wǎng)站制作所需的技術(shù)要求。